INTERNAL MEMO — Finance Team Only

Re: Term Sheet from Caldrey Systems

Caldrey's revised term sheet arrived Tuesday. Key points: a three-year supply commitment, volume rebates tiered at 8% and 12%, and an exclusivity clause covering the Velmora product line. Lena Harwick has flagged the exclusivity language as potentially restrictive given our pipeline with other partners. Please model cash impact under both tiers before Friday's review. Our position going into negotiations is noted below.

board note of kahag-baguf: The finance team signed off on a budget of $419.2 million for Project Gorvan.

The Softmill formula sandbox is rebuilt on every release of the Calcastra engine. Provenance for the sandbox image is attested at build time, and the on-call engineer should verify it before approving any escalation out of the restricted interpreter. If a user-supplied formula triggers an escape alert, capture the sandbox state first. The attested build token appears below.

session token of kagup-hahaf = htk3_2b8

**Action Item PM-7: Scanner handshake validation.** During the outage, third-party plugins built for the Corvid Scan SDK sent malformed capability frames that our Brightledger POS accepted silently, corrupting session state. Plugin authors must now validate the handshake response and abort on any unknown capability flag rather than proceeding. We will reject plugins that skip this check starting next certification cycle. Updated conformance tests, example frames, and the certification checklist are published on the partner integration page.

runbook for tagug-hafog: https://jira.lumiclabs.internal/projects/pages/pages/9773c0d8